import gradio as gr
from PIL import Image
import tempfile
def reverse(input_path, frames_per_second):
# Open the GIF file
gif = Image.open(input_path)
# Get the number of frames in the GIF
num_frames = gif.n_frames
# Create a list to hold the reversed frames
reversed_frames = []
# Iterate through the frames in reverse order
for frame_number in range(num_frames, 0, -1):
gif.seek(frame_number - 1)
frame = gif.copy()
reversed_frames.append(frame)
# Interesting blur effect on gifs with transparent background
if 'duration' not in gif.info:
# Default is 8 frames per second from AnimatedDiff
duration = frames_per_second * num_frames
gif.info['duration'] = duration
# Save the reversed frames as a new GIF
with tempfile.NamedTemporaryFile(suffix=".gif", delete=False) as temp_file:
temp_filename = temp_file.name
reversed_frames[0].save(temp_filename, save_all=True, append_images=reversed_frames[1:],
duration=gif.info['duration'], loop=0)
return temp_filename
def reverse_gifs(input_paths, frames_per_second):
if input_paths is None:
return None, None
input_paths = [f.name for f in input_paths]
temp_filenames = []
for input_path in input_paths:
temp_filenames.append(reverse(input_path, frames_per_second))
return input_paths, temp_filenames
with gr.Blocks(theme='gstaff/sketch') as demo:
gr.Markdown(value='# GIF Reversing Tool')
with gr.Row():
with gr.Column(scale=1):
gr.Markdown('## Load animated gifs to reverse')
image_in = gr.Files(label="Input Gif Files", type='file', file_types=['.gif'])
frame_rate = gr.Number(label="Frames per Second to use (if not in gif metadata)", value=8, minimum=1,
maximum=360, step=1, interactive=True)
image_display = gr.Gallery(label="Input Images", interactive=False)
with gr.Column(scale=1):
gr.Markdown('## View the reversed gif')
image_out = gr.Gallery(label="Reversed Gif Images")
clear_button = gr.ClearButton(components=[image_in])
image_in.change(reverse_gifs, [image_in, frame_rate], [image_display, image_out])
gr.Examples(examples=[[['./example.gif'], 8]],
inputs=[image_in, frame_rate], outputs=[image_display, image_out], fn=reverse_gifs, cache_examples=True)
with gr.Accordion('Developer Notes:', open=False):
gr.Markdown('This gif reverser is a simple utility I made for myself.\n\n'
'The default of 8 frames per second works for the default settings of [AnimateDiff](https://github.com/continue-revolution/sd-webui-animatediff).\n\n'
'Future enhancements could be to auto-determine the framerate when otherwise not available in the gif metadata.')
if __name__ == '__main__':
demo.launch()
